require 'spec_helper'
require 'digest/crc'
describe Digest::CRC do
describe "#block_length" do
it { expect(subject.block_length).to be 1 }
end
describe ".pack" do
subject { described_class }
it do
expect { subject.pack(0) }.to raise_error(NotImplementedError)
end
end
describe "#update" do
it do
expect { subject.update('') }.to raise_error(NotImplementedError)
end
end
context "when inherited" do
subject do
Class.new(described_class).tap do |klass|
klass::WIDTH = 16
klass::REFLECT_INPUT = true
klass::INIT_CRC = 0x01
klass::XOR_MASK = 0x02
klass::TABLE = [0x01, 0x02, 0x03, 0x04].freeze
end
end
it "should override WIDTH" do
expect(subject::WIDTH).not_to be described_class::WIDTH
end
it "should override REFLECT_INPUT" do
expect(subject::REFLECT_INPUT).not_to be described_class::REFLECT_INPUT
end
it "should override INIT_CRC" do
expect(subject::INIT_CRC).not_to be described_class::INIT_CRC
end
it "should override XOR_MASK" do
expect(subject::XOR_MASK).not_to be described_class::XOR_MASK
end
it "should override TABLE" do
expect(subject::TABLE).not_to be described_class::TABLE
end
describe "#initialize" do
let(:instance) { subject.new }
it "should initialize @init_crc" do
expect(instance.instance_variable_get("@init_crc")).to be subject::INIT_CRC
end
it "should initialize @xor_mask" do
expect(instance.instance_variable_get("@xor_mask")).to be subject::XOR_MASK
end
it "should initialize @width" do
expect(instance.instance_variable_get("@width")).to be subject::WIDTH
end
it "should initialize @reflect_input" do
expect(instance.instance_variable_get("@reflect_input")).to be subject::REFLECT_INPUT
end
it "should initialize @table" do
expect(instance.instance_variable_get("@table")).to be subject::TABLE
end
end
end
context "when incomplete class with WIDTH to zero" do
subject do
Class.new(described_class).tap do |klass|
klass::WIDTH = 0
klass::REFLECT_INPUT = true
klass::TABLE = [1, 2, 3, 4].freeze
end
end
describe "#update" do
let(:instance) { subject.new }
it "should WIDTH not to be zero" do
expect { instance.update "" }.to raise_error(NotImplementedError)
end
end
end
context "when incomplete class with REFLECT_INPUT to nil" do
subject do
Class.new(described_class).tap do |klass|
klass::WIDTH = 8
klass::REFLECT_INPUT = nil
klass::TABLE = [1, 2, 3, 4].freeze
end
end
describe "#update" do
let(:instance) { subject.new }
it "should REFLECT_INPUT not to be nil" do
expect { instance.update "" }.to raise_error(NotImplementedError)
end
end
end
context "when incomplete class with TABLE to empty" do
subject do
Class.new(described_class).tap do |klass|
klass::WIDTH = 8
klass::REFLECT_INPUT = true
klass::TABLE = [].freeze
end
end
describe "#update" do
let(:instance) { subject.new }
it "should TABLE not to be empty" do
expect { instance.update "" }.to raise_error(NotImplementedError)
end
end
end
end
